#efc362 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#efc362 is composed of 93.7% red, 76.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.4% magenta, 59%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 41.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.5% and a lightness of 66.1%. #efc362 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c4 with #df8700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#efc362

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030200 is the darkest color, while #fef9f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#efc362

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acaaa5 is the less saturated color, while #fcc855 is the most saturated one.
